I personally find e-learning much more suitable for me than classroom learning. A great majority of tasks can be performed via computer and all the necessary resources are available online. This enables me to save up a great amount of time during the day – for example 2 hours to get to University and then back home. I can also perform other tasks in between the lectures, so I have more space for house chores, as well as self-development and work. This results in my time management being far more effective than before. However, I think distance learning may not function as well in schools – students tend to get distracted more easily and take this form of education for granted.
